openness
nounThe state or property of being open, in any sense of that word.
nounThe quality or state of being open.
nounThe degree to which a person, group, organization, institution, or society exhibits this liberal attitude or opinion.
noundegree of accessibility to view, use, and modify computer code in a shared environment with legal rights generally held in common and preventing proprietary restrictions on the right of others to continue viewing, using, modifying and sharing that code.
nounThe degree to which a system operates with distinct boundaries across which exchange occurs capable of inducing change in the system while maintaining the boundaries themselves.
nouncharacterized by an attitude of ready accessibility (especially about one’s actions or purposes); without concealment; not secretive
nounwithout obstructions to passage or view
nounwillingness or readiness to receive (especially impressions or ideas)
